Tonight begins Kings County Cinema Society’s three-week run of Black History Month-themed programming: post-Blaxploitation satires. This week is a pair of caustic and self-reflexive Hollywood satires about the black experience.

At 8p: Robert Townsend’s Hollywood Shuffle (1987, 78min), a biting satire made on a shoestring budget about a black actor’s uphill climb to be taken seriously in stereotype-ridden Hollywood. “For a mere $100,000, Townsend and company have made a funny, poignant and technically proficient film — one that should thoroughly embarrass those studios that routinely offer up badly made, multimillion-dollar disasters.” -Washington Post … check out Siskel & Ebert’s thumbs up review.

At 9:30: Keenan Ivory Wayans’ directorial debut I’m Gonna Git You Sucka (1988, 87min), a hilarious send-up of the blaxploitation phenomenon, starring some of its best known names: Isaac Hayes, Jim Browne and Bernie Casey star alongside Wayans in this goofball action parody. “The black counterpart to The Naked Gun, and very nearly as funny; the bounty of antimacho gags is both unexpected and refreshing.” -Jonathan Rosenbaum, Chicago Reader original trailer.
